What Is Functional Paraplegia?
Functional paraplegia refers to paralysis of the lower extremities that does not result from identifiable structural injury or disease of the spinal cord, brain, or peripheral nerves. Instead, the difficulty or inability to walk appears to originate from problems in how the nervous system functions, not how it is physically structured. This can be confusing because the patient truly cannot walk, yet imaging studies such as MRI or CT scans show no clear cause like spinal compression, fracture, tumor, or inflammation.
In the ICD10 (International Classification of Diseases, 10th Revision), functional paraplegia is coded under F44.4 as a type of conversion disorder with motor symptom or deficit. Conversion disorders are conditions in which psychological stress, trauma, or conflict is expressed as physical symptoms that cannot be fully explained by organic pathology. Despite the absence of structural damage, individuals with functional paraplegia experience genuine impairment that affects daily life and mobility.
Understanding ICD10 Coding for Functional Paraplegia
The ICD10 coding system is used globally by healthcare providers, insurance companies, and public health agencies to classify diseases and health conditions. Functional paraplegia is coded in ICD10 as F44.4, which falls under Dissociative conversion disorders. Here’s what this means
- F44.4– Functional paraplegia or paralysis of lower limbs without organic cause
- This code is used after careful clinical evaluation rules out structural problems of the nervous system
- It indicates that the symptom is likely related to psychological or functional aspects of nervous system activity
Using the correct ICD10 code helps clinicians track the frequency of this condition, plan appropriate care, and communicate clearly with insurance and health records systems. It is important for both clinicians and patients to understand that the ICD10 classification does not suggest the symptoms are imagined or feigned. Rather, the symptoms are real, and the diagnosis reflects the current limits of medical imaging to detect an organic cause.
How Functional Paraplegia Differs from Organic Paraplegia
Paraplegia generally refers to paralysis affecting the legs and lower trunk, typically due to damage to the spinal cord or a neurological disease. Common causes of organic paraplegia include spinal cord trauma, tumors, multiple sclerosis, or infections. These conditions often show clear abnormalities on imaging or neurological testing.
Functional paraplegia differs in several key respects
- No structural damage to the spinal cord or peripheral nerves on MRI or CT scans
- Motor function may be inconsistent or vary over time
- Strength testing may not match typical patterns seen in organic neurological injury
- Symptoms may be triggered or worsened by stress, emotional conflict, or psychological trauma
In contrast, organic paraplegia usually follows a clear pattern of injury on imaging, consistent loss of reflexes below the level of injury, and predictable neurological deficits. Functional paraplegia may present with nonanatomical patterns, meaning symptoms do not align with known nerve pathways, which can alert clinicians to consider functional neurological disorder.
Symptoms and Clinical Presentation
Patients with functional paraplegia typically report difficulty or inability to move their legs, inability to stand or walk, and sometimes abnormal gait patterns. The symptoms can develop rapidly or gradually and may fluctuate over hours, days, or weeks.
Common symptoms include
- Loss of voluntary control of the legs without clear physical cause
- Intermittent and inconsistent motor function
- Muscle weakness that does not follow anatomical patterns
- Abnormal or unusual gait that does not correspond to known neurological disorders
- Preserved reflexes and sensation in some cases, despite impaired movement
Some people also experience numbness, tingling, or other sensory changes, although these do not follow a recognizable nerve distribution. Because the symptoms can vary and may overlap with organic conditions, evaluation by specialists is essential to rule out other causes.
Diagnosing Functional Paraplegia
Diagnosis of functional paraplegia begins with a comprehensive medical evaluation to rule out organic causes of paraplegia. This includes neurological examinations, imaging studies, laboratory testing, and sometimes consultation with specialists in neurology or rehabilitation.
Key steps in diagnosis include
- Detailed medical history, including onset of symptoms and any recent stressors or psychological trauma
- Neurological examination assessing strength, tone, reflexes, and coordination
- Imaging studies such as MRI or CT scan to evaluate spinal cord and brain structures
- Electrophysiological tests (nerve conduction studies, electromyography) when needed
- Evaluation for psychological factors or stressors that may be contributing to symptoms
Only after organic causes are excluded and symptoms demonstrate patterns consistent with functional neurological disorder will clinicians assign the ICD10 code for functional paraplegia. Early diagnosis is important because it helps initiate appropriate treatment strategies and avoids unnecessary interventions.
Treatment Approaches for Functional Paraplegia
Treatment for functional paraplegia focuses on restoring function, addressing psychological factors, and improving quality of life. Because the condition lies at the intersection of neurology and psychology, a multidisciplinary approach is often most effective. Treatment plans may include
- Physical therapyto retrain motor function and improve strength
- Occupational therapyto help with daily activities and mobility
- Psychological therapy, such as cognitive behavioral therapy (CBT), to address underlying stress or trauma
- Rehabilitation programsthat integrate functional retraining with emotional support
- Family educationto enhance support and understanding at home
Functional paraplegia often responds well to therapy when patients receive support from a coordinated care team that validates their symptoms and empowers them to regain movement. The recovery timeline varies from person to person, and progress is often gradual and individualized.
Challenges and Misconceptions
Functional paraplegia can be misunderstood by patients, family members, and even some healthcare providers. Because the symptoms do not show up on imaging or standard tests, there has historically been skepticism about the reality of the disability. However, research increasingly shows that functional neurological disorders have a biological basis related to how the brain and nervous system process movement and sensation.
Common misconceptions include
- The belief that symptoms are fake or all in the patient’s head
- Assuming that a clear injury must be present for symptoms to be real
- Expecting immediate recovery once psychological factors are identified
Education, compassionate care, and clear communication are essential to counteract these misconceptions and promote understanding that functional paraplegia is a valid medical condition that requires thoughtful treatment.
